Output 8038e2655173a289b2ecfbfbd425f5c536ac6ce842b1160dac6bb452f17498b6:1

value
2481589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c898cf070adc27e1d263ce9e960d5895c930724 OP_EQUAL
address
3Mo7MveaPnaet7pHLrtWeSXg36awuGgMqH
transaction
8038e2655173a289b2ecfbfbd425f5c536ac6ce842b1160dac6bb452f17498b6
spent
true